My experience thus far with the Audience Performance Report has been that 
it will not return Campaign Audience Exclusion, only Positive and Negative 
AdGroup level Audiences. I have tried varying requests and predicates and 
never seen rows corresponding to the Campaign Audience Exclusions in 
the Audience Performance Report before, if this is not supposed to be the 
case I would greatly appreciate assistance on how to configure a request 
that does NOT filter them out implicitly or explicitly.

> Hello Michael,
>
> The *Audience Performance Report *contains a field called isNegative 
> <https://developers.google.com/adwords/api/docs/appendix/reports/audience-performance-report#isnegative>.
>  
> This shows whether or not the criterion is a negative (exclusion) criterion.
